Treated Fence Installation in Roseville, CA
Treated fence installation services involve the placement of fences that have been specially treated to resist rot, pests, and weather damage, making them a durable choice for property boundaries, privacy, and security. These projects typically include installing fences around residential yards, gardens, or other outdoor spaces, with options such as wood, vinyl, or composite materials. Homeowners often seek this service to enhance privacy, define property lines, or improve curb appeal, and they usually want to understand the types of fencing available, the benefits of treated materials, and the maintenance requirements before proceeding.
Property owners considering treated fence installation should consider factors such as the style and height of the fence, the material options that best suit their needs, and the local regulations or restrictions that may apply. It’s also important to clarify the scope of the project, including whether the installation involves removing old fencing or preparing the land. Having a clear understanding of these aspects can help ensure the project aligns with the property’s needs and aesthetic preferences.

Treated Fence Installation Questions
What are the benefits of Treated Fence Installation? Treated fences offer increased durability and resistance to pests, making them suitable for long-term outdoor use in Roseville, CA.
What types of fences can be treated? Many wood fence styles, including privacy, picket, and ranch fences, can be treated to enhance lifespan and performance.
Is Treated Fence Installation suitable for all property types? Yes, treated fences can be installed on residential, commercial, and agricultural properties for various privacy and boundary needs.
How should I prepare for Treated Fence Installation? Ensure the fence line is clear of obstructions and accessible to facilitate proper installation and treatment application.
